What Does “AI Accuracy” Actually Mean?

Several distinct metrics typically measure accuracy in AI, not a single score. Understanding these points helps buyers compare artificial intelligence software on an equal basis, not marketing claims.

The core metrics are:

  • Precision – How often the AI is correct when it returns a result
  • Recall – How often the AI finds all relevant items, not just some of them
  • F1 score – A balanced measure combining precision and recall
  • Error rate – The frequency of incorrect outputs
  • Confidence scoring – How the AI signals uncertainty
  • Consistency – Whether the AI produces stable results across similar documents or tasks

An example makes this clear. A general model like GPT may be great for writing. But it may struggle with structured lease auditing. A vision model may classify images well yet fail at document-level logic. The same tool can be strong and weak at the same time, depending on the job.

This is why domain-specific AI matters. Stanford HAI’s 2025 AI Index warns about general benchmarks. Scores on tests like MMLU and HumanEval do not predict real performance well. That gap is widest for specialized, real-world tasks.

In other words, even among the most powerful AI models, benchmark performance and real operational accuracy pull apart by domain. A model can top a leaderboard and still miss a missing charge on a lease.

Understanding the Types of AI Software

1. General-Purpose AI Models

Examples in this category include:

  • GPT-based tools
  • Claude
  • Gemini
  • LLaMA.

These are the most popular AI platforms by name recognition and user volume. They are flexible and can write and summarize across almost any topic. They carry broad knowledge bases and improve quickly as new AI technologies arrive.

But they do not prioritize industry-specific accuracy. They have no built-in integrations with operational systems. Most important, they are prone to hallucinations in specialized domains. That means they produce confident-sounding answers that are simply wrong.

Propmodo reports on hallucination risks in real estate AI. Hallucination rates vary widely across leading AI abstraction platforms. Some general models show error rates as high as 27%. In revenue-sensitive workflows, that level of error is not acceptable.

For writing, brainstorming, or summarizing, these tools fit well. As a research tool for broad questions, they are useful too. Many teams reach for these ai tools for research before anything else. For operational accuracy in complex document environments, they are not the right choice.

3. AI Agents & Task-Specific Automation Tools

This is where the most advanced AI systems for operational work live. Examples include lease audit agents, document classification agents, and due diligence analysis AI.

These systems combine several technologies at once:

  • large language models (LLMs)
  • retrieval-augmented generation (RAG)
  • rule-based validation
  • workflow automation

This hybrid structure significantly increases accuracy because the AI:

  • Reads documents
  • Extracts information
  • Validates against policies
  • Flags inconsistencies
  • Follows deterministic logic

It does not just generate text and hope it is right. It checks its work against rules.

The Real Deal reports on AI workflow use in real estate documents. Just 9% of companies have AI across the enterprise. Most tools still lack the deterministic accuracy that mission-critical workflows demand.

How to Verify AI Accuracy Claims Before You Buy

Marketing claims are easy to make. Verifying them takes a few clear steps. Before you commit to any platform, run this simple check.

Ask for domain-specific results. General benchmark scores do not tell you how a tool performs on your work. Ask for accuracy figures on tasks like yours.

Test on your own data. A demo on sample data proves little. Run the tool on your real documents and compare its output to a known answer.

Check how it handles uncertainty. A trustworthy tool flags what it is unsure about. A risky one guesses with false confidence.

Look for rule-based validation. Ask whether the tool checks its output against rules, or simply generates text. Validation is what separates operational accuracy from a good guess.

Review the audit trail. Every finding should trace back to a source document. If it cannot, you cannot defend the result.

Ask about integration. A tool that reads your live systems works from ground-truth data. A tool that works from uploads or samples does not. That difference shows up directly in accuracy.

These steps turn a vague accuracy claim into something you can measure. They also protect you from tools that look impressive in a demo but fail on real work. The key findings from any honest evaluation come from your data, not a vendor slide.
